Mystery shopper scam arrest

'Twelve days later her bank account was frozen because the cheque she had deposited was counterfeit'

On June 30, 2016 West Parry Sound OPP responded to a complaint of a mystery shopper scam in Parry Sound.

"The victim answered an ad and received a $2,980 dollar cheque to be deposited into her account," says  Constable Miles Loach. "She was then instructed to deposit the money into another account and retain $500 as payment. Twelve days later her bank account was frozen because the cheque she had deposited was counterfeit."

On March 21, 2018 that mystery shopper scam investigation that was initiated almost two years ago came to a conclusion with Hamilton Police arresting Joshua Godwin, 39 from Hamilton on an OPP warrant.

Godwin has been charged with:

  • Fraud under $5,000 and
  • Possession of property obtained by crime under $5,000 

Godwin was released on a Promise to Appear and is scheduled to appear at the Ontario Court of Justice in Parry Sound, Ontario on April 5, 2018.
